Re:Problem with Media Center 10
« Reply #8 on: June 24, 2004, 07:26:25 am »

If it happens on import, there a file or file(s) are causing it.  Try importing half the files at a time (then dividing the half that didn't work and repeating) until you find it.  We'd like to see the file if you find it.

You could also try importing only single file types (wav, etc).
